I thought I'd rave about this on here. I had posted a few times for help on picking out a dress for a wedding. After ordering a ton online and many mall trips I just couldn't find anything that I liked or fit or that wasn't expensive!
I have heard good things about rent the runway so I just started browsing on there. I found a dress I really liked and based on the reviews it sounded like it would work with my body type. I figured I'd give it a try. It was less than $50.
The wedding was this weekend. The dress (and backup size) came on Thursday with no issue. It fit like a glove and I absolutely loved the style/color. It was exactly what I had been looking for.
Anyways just thought I'd share in case anyone else struggles finding clothes like I do and needs a dress for an event. I actually think I might rent the same dress again for another wedding. I loved it so much! Renting it twice is still cheaper than other options.
